Courtesy Xochitl Mora, Laredo, TX – -The City of Laredo Health Department (CLHD) would like to provide the public with some safety precautions for bees. Never try to remove a bee hive yourself, especially if you are allergic to bees; when in doubt consult with your doctor. Call a pest control company for proper removal.
Courtesy Xochitl Mora, All City of Laredo administrative offices will be closed on Friday, April 22, 2011 in observance of the Easter holiday. Protective and emergency services will be operational.
